MUST BE COMPLETED IF ONE OF THE FOLLOWING APPLY
- Students that have previously attended TCC and it has been 3 years or more since you have taken class OR
- Student that have previously applied to TCC, but did not take classes within one year of that application
- The application is available online or in a printable format

Senior Citizen Registration
- Can begin registering for classes 3 days prior to the start of classes
- Guidelines for Eligibility
- Be age 60 or older
- Is eligible for instate tuition
- Is admitted to the College
- Has a taxable income not exceeding $15,000(ONLY when receiving a grade for the course)

Campus of Record Changes
- Only needs to be completed if the program you are studying is only offered at a specific campus (for example if your degree program is Nursing your campus of record should be the Portsmouth campus)
- Does not affect at which campus you can take classes
